Situated in the heart of the picturesque village of Tentúgal, in the municipality of Montemor-o-Velho, this mother church stands as one of the central elements of its urban and cultural landscape. Its striking presence in the village, part of the district of Coimbra, offers an immediate perception of the historical and spiritual importance that the building has always played for the local community.

The Mother Church of Tentúgal is a testament to the secular evolution of faith and architecture in the region. Although its origins may date back to medieval periods, as is common in many Portuguese mother churches, the current building reflects a series of interventions and rebuildings throughout the centuries. Each era left its mark, resulting in an ensemble that narrates the passage of time and different artistic sensibilities.
Throughout its existence, the church has been the center of Tentúgal's religious life, a stage for celebrations, and a guardian of traditions. Its resilience and adaptation over the centuries underscore its continuous relevance to the locality's identity.
Architecturally, the Mother Church of Tentúgal presents characteristics that reflect the various periods of its construction and remodeling. Its facade, though sober, features elements that may refer to predominant styles in certain phases, such as Mannerism or Baroque, depending on the most significant interventions. Its bell tower, typically a distinctive element, punctuates the village's landscape.
Inside, visitors can discover a space that, although adapted to the needs of each era, preserves a valuable collection of sacred art. It is common to find altars richly worked in gilded woodcarving, tile panels narrating biblical passages or the lives of saints, and various cult images that bear witness to local devotion. The layout of the nave and the chancel invites introspection and appreciation of the light that bathes the space, highlighting the decorative details.
